🌀convolve

verb
/kənˈvɑːlv/

Meaning

to roll or twist together; to coil or entwine

Example Sentences

The vines convolve around the tree trunk.

Synonyms

coil, twist, entwine, spiral

Antonyms

uncoil, straighten

Collocations

convolve around, convolve together, convolve naturally
